"Even It Up"is a song recorded by the rock bandHeart.It was released in 1980 as the first single from the band's fifth studio albumBebe le Strange.The song is an uptemporock and rollnumber which lyrically is sung by a woman who is demanding that her lover "even it up" by reciprocating the effort that she has put forth in their relationship.

Cash Boxsaid it has "steamy lead guitar riffs" and "aggressively sensual lead vocals."[2]

This song is the first of three Heart tunes to utilize theTower of Powerhorn section, along with their cover of Aaron Neville's "Tell It Like It Is"and" Tall Dark Handsome Stranger "from 1990'sBrigade.[3]

"Even It Up" peaked at number 33 on the U.S.BillboardHot 100.

"That song was written in about '79 or '80, and it was definitely a response to being obstructed as women in the rock field. There are so many systemic things that get thrown up in front of you, different glass walls and stuff. We were speaking out against it then," said singer Ann Wilson.[4]
